Weblate Translation

Display the translation completion percentage for a Weblate component.

Show the overall translation progress for a Weblate component. The badge is color-coded: green for ≥90%, yellow for ≥50%, red below 50%.

GET/weblate/translation/:server/:project/:component.svg

Path Parameters

required
required
required
![badge](https://shieldcn.dev/weblate/translation/hosted.weblate.org/weblate/application.png)
badge preview

URL format

/weblate/translation/{server}/{project}/{component}.svg

Copy-paste examples

Default — color-coded translation percentage

![translation](https://shieldcn.dev/weblate/translation/hosted.weblate.org/weblate/application.svg)

Branded — Weblate green

![translation](https://shieldcn.dev/weblate/translation/hosted.weblate.org/weblate/application.svg?variant=branded)

Data source

Uses the Weblate Statistics API. No API key required for public projects. Cached 1 hour.